@itentialopensource/adapter-kubernetes
Version:
This adapter integrates with system described as: kubernetes.
298 lines • 9.81 kB
JSON
{
"actions": [
{
"name": "getCertificatesV1beta1APIResources",
"protocol": "REST",
"method": "GET",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/getCertificatesV1beta1APIResources-default.json"
}
]
},
{
"name": "deleteCertificatesV1beta1CollectionCertificateSigningRequest",
"protocol": "REST",
"method": "DELETE",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/deleteCertificatesV1beta1CollectionCertificateSigningRequest-default.json"
}
]
},
{
"name": "listC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"GET",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/listC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
},
{
"name": "createC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"POST",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/createC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
},
{
"name": "deleteC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"DELETE",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/deleteC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
},
{
"name": "readC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"GET",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/readC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
},
{
"name": "patchC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"PATCH",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/patchC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
},
{
"name": "replaceC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"PUT",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/replaceC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
},
{
"name": "replaceCertificatesV1beta1CertificateSigningRequestApproval",
"protocol": "REST",
"method": "PUT",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}/approval?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/replaceCertificatesV1beta1CertificateSigningRequestApproval-default.json"
}
]
},
{
"name": "readCertificatesV1beta1CertificateSigningRequestStatus",
"protocol": "REST",
"method": "GET",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}/status?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/readCertificatesV1beta1CertificateSigningRequestStatus-default.json"
}
]
},
{
"name": "patchCertificatesV1beta1CertificateSigningRequestStatus",
"protocol": "REST",
"method": "PATCH",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}/status?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/patchCertificatesV1beta1CertificateSigningRequestStatus-default.json"
}
]
},
{
"name": "replaceCertificatesV1beta1CertificateSigningRequestStatus",
"protocol": "REST",
"method": "PUT",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/certificatesigningrequests/{pathv1}/status?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/replaceCertificatesV1beta1CertificateSigningRequestStatus-default.json"
}
]
},
{
"name": "watchCertificatesV1beta1CertificateSigningRequestList",
"protocol": "REST",
"method": "GET",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/watch/certificatesigningrequests?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/watchCertificatesV1beta1CertificateSigningRequestList-default.json"
}
]
},
{
"name": "watchCertificatesV1beta1CertificateSigningRequest",
"protocol": "REST",
"method": "GET",
"entitypath": "{base_path}/{version}/apis/certificates.k8s.io/v1beta1/watch/certificatesigningrequests/{pathv1}?{query}",
"requestSchema": "schema.json",
"responseSchema": "schema.json",
"timeout": 0,
"sendEmpty": false,
"sendGetBody": false,
"requestDatatype": "JSON",
"responseDatatype": "JSON",
"headers": {},
"responseObjects": [
{
"type": "default",
"key": "",
"mockFile": "mockdatafiles/watchCertificatesV1beta1CertificateSigningRequest-default.json"
}
]
}
]
}